Catherine Piper
Played by Betty White
Catherine Piper has appeared in more episodes than any other recurring character. She has been, at various times, a hostile witness, Alan Shore's assistant, the firm's sandwich lady, and, on several occasions, a client in need of legal assistance.Mrs. Piper on The Practice
The character of Catherine Piper was introduced in the final season of The Practice when Alan Shore defended his boyhood friend Paul Stewart against murder charges.
Alan had known "Mrs. Piper" since he was a young boy growing up in Dedham, Massachusetts. At the age of nine, he had placed a burning bag of dog excrement on her porch as a prank. Not one to forget, Catherine greeted Alan in TP8x13 [Going Home] with an excrement-tainted handshake. Catherine was a hostile witness with incriminating information that she used to extort Paul's mother. Nevertheless, she ended up testifying as a prosecution witness during the trial. To counter her testimony, Alan portrayed Catherine as an unstable and vindictive witness.
Catherine at Crane, Poole & Schmidt
The Catherine Piper of Boston Legal is not quite the same conniving schemer depicted in The Practice. However, her sharp tongue and forthright manner remain unchanged.
She first appeared in episode 1x12 [From Whence We Came] when she applied for the job of Alan's assistant, saying "Most people aren’t able to see that beneath your slick and sensitive exterior, deep down you really are douche bag. I get that, Alan. You’d have no misunderstanding with me."
This line of reasoning must have resonated with Alan because she was next seen serving cookies at the morning staff meeting in 1x13 [It Girls And Beyond].
Catherine and Bernard Ferrion
Catherine met murder suspect Bernard Ferrion in her first visit to Alan's office and immediately dubbed him "an adorable little man". She encountered him again in 1x15 [Tortured Souls], when she tried to convert the Jewish Ferrion to Christianity. The two seemed to click despite Alan's best attempts to dissuade Catherine from befriending the man who had already killed two women in his life: "Catherine, Bernard Ferrion is evil. He will likely murder again. And you? If there was ever a person who deserved a whack on the head..."
By episode 2x01 [The Black Widow], Catherine and Bernard were clearly an item, and in 2x02 [Schadenfreude], the two were dining together in Bernard's kitchen, with Catherine apparently having taken up residence. But Catherine soon began to fear for her life and eventually killed Bernard using his own modus operandi - two whacks in the head with a skillet.
Catherine hid Bernard's body in a freezer and failed to tell anybody about his demise for a week until he was noticed missing. After admitting what had happened to police, she was arrested in 2x03 [Finding Nimmo] and put on trial for murder in 2x04 [A Whiff And A Prayer]. She was represented by Alan, who argued that she had acted out of fear for her own life. The jury found her to be not guilty.
More Legal Troubles
In 2x05 [Men To Boys], Shirley Schmidt fired her from her position at Crane, Poole & Schmidt, saying, "We simply cannot have administrative staff killing clients".
Catherine was not seen again until 2x13 [Too Much Information], when she went on a crime spree, robbing two convenience stores. Alan managed to get the charges against her dropped both times, and he eventually realized that her acts were a cry for attention. To help her feel more involved, he got her a position as the sandwich lady at Crane, Poole & Schmidt.
Catherine has only been seen in one other episode as the sandwich lady - in 2x14 [Breast In Show], she pushed first-year associate Garrett Wells out of his office and into the hallway, so she could have an office of her own.
In 2x20 [Chitty Chitty Bang Bang], Catherine got into more trouble when she was accused of kidnapping her friend Adele Freeman from an assisted-living facility. It's not clear whether she was actually arrested, but Alan somehow helped her escape the charges yet again.
In 3x04 [Fine Young Cannibal], Catherine made a credited but non-speaking appearance as the sidekick of Alan's imitation of "Chief Jay Strongbow" in his wrestling match with Denny Crane.
